Explain the following process state:
Blocked State
Explain the blocked process states of process management.
Advertisements
उत्तर
A process is said to be in the blocked state when it is waiting for an external event, such as an I/O operation. The main difference between the blocked and ready states is that a blocked process cannot be scheduled even if the CPU is free, whereas a ready process can be scheduled when the CPU becomes available.
